The City of Vienna has recognized outstanding contributions to its cultural and scientific landscape by awarding the 2025 Vienna City Prizes to notable artists, scientists, and cultural figures. The ceremony, held in the grand hall of Vienna's City Hall, celebrated achievements across diverse fields including architecture, visual arts, media arts, literature, journalism, music, science, and public education.
The event was attended by leading representatives from Vienna's cultural and scientific sectors. The city's councillor for culture and science presented the awards on behalf of the mayor, emphasizing Vienna's ongoing commitment to fostering a vibrant intellectual and creative community. The awards and accompanying grants aim to encourage both established professionals and emerging talents whose work shapes the city's cultural and academic identity.
Recognizing Excellence in Multiple DisciplinesThe Vienna City Prizes acknowledge exceptional lifetime accomplishments in the fields of architecture, fine arts, media arts, literature, journalism, music, sciences, and adult education. These honors are designed not only to celebrate established figures but also to motivate the next generation through support grants, which encourage continued innovation and creativity.
This year's ceremony included performances by the ensemble TSOMBANIS4 and was moderated by Theresa Vogl, adding a dynamic cultural dimension to the proceedings.

Addressing Contemporary ChallengesDuring the ceremony, the keynote address underscored current societal shifts, drawing attention to the importance of maintaining public trust in media, culture, and scientific discourse. The speaker stressed the need for robust support of independent artistic and scientific work, highlighting Vienna's extensive system of institutional and project-based funding as a model admired internationally.
The address also raised concerns about the erosion of public engagement, warning that increasing skepticism toward media and politics, as well as polarization, pose challenges to democratic societies. The call for sustained and possibly more radical cultural policies was presented as a necessary response to these emerging trends.
Selection Process and Award DetailsRecipients of the Vienna City Prizes are selected by independent expert juries, which are regularly renewed to ensure impartiality and a broad perspective. The awards, which have been presented since 1947, are each endowed with a prize of EUR10,000, while the support grants, established in 1951, offer EUR4,000 to promising young artists and scientists.
